Taj Mahal: A U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of India’s most famed monuments, the Taj Mahal in Agra needs no introduction. Its creator, the Mughal emperor Shah Jahan once exclaimed that the incredible beauty of this mausoleum made “the sun and the moon shed tears from their eyes”. According to legend, it took almost 20 years for this masterpiece to be completed. A true symbol of love, it will sweep you off your feet with its magnificent charisma. Agra Fort: Built by Mughal emperor Akbar in 1565 AD, Agra Fort is a stunning fortress that is built in the shape of a crescent. A renowned masterpiece of planning, design, and construction, it houses marble monuments, simple women’s quarters, stunning halls, sacred mosques, giant towers, beautiful palaces, ornate gates, and many more architectural gems. To give tourists a glimpse of its fascinating history and heritage, the Department of Tourism, Government of Uttar Pradesh has organized a light and sound show,  a visual treat that attracts crowds from different parts of the country. Fatehpur Sikri: The ‘City of Victory’ or Fatehpur Sikri was established by Mughal emperor Akbar between 1572 and 1585 AD as his capital. Made of red sandstone, it boasts a splendid mosque and 3 opulent palaces, 1 each for his 3 favorite wives. Enveloped in history and folklore, Fatehpur Sikri is a fascinating place for heritage lovers. Almost in the middle of this ancient deserted town lies the tomb of Salim Chishti, a pristine white oasis surrounded by gorgeous red sandstone.
